kad May 15, 2014 19:56

You can not have a normal block right next to the ogrid block. They have different structures. In general blocking in ICEM produces a structured mesh. This structure propagates through the whole blocking domain. In your case the structure is destroyed at the intersection which then leads to uncovered faces. Check the tutorial manual. There is a tutorial for meshing a duct going from circle to square shape.
